Sean Leverett enjoyed a lovely result last week and they don’t come much prettier than this stunning fully scaled mirror. Here’s the full story from Sean:

‘After managing to get out on the bank at the start of the week I ended up at the Bayeswater Syndicate lake. I set up in an area I’d seen some fish show but soon after getting the rods out all went quiet.

The night was uneventful despite hearing a couple roll down to my left but during the following morning I saw a few fish rolling out longer to my right. When I saw a fish roll closer towards me I wound in my right rod, attached a fresh pop-up and cast towards where it had showed.

I got a firm drop on the first cast so left it where it had landed and within less than an hour the rod was away. It was soon weeded up so I walked down the bank with the rod and a net in an attempt to get at the fish from another angle. This worked and before long I’d got the fish moving and soon in the net.

At 26lb 5oz it is one of the smaller fish in the lake but when they are as stunning as this size is who cares how big they are..
All rods were set up on multi rigs constructed using the new ESP prototype Tungsten hooklink material along with the ESP prototype Stiff rigger hook in size five. Ejector lead lead clips and flexi anchor tube completed the set up while mainline wise I was using the ESP 18lb Syncro XT Loaded . Hook bait was a home made corkball pop-up’.
